Konvertieren Sie VST in CSV mit GroupDocs.Conversion für .NET

Einführung

Das Konvertieren von Visio Drawing Template (VST)-Dateien in ein allgemein zugänglicheres Format wie Comma Separated Values (CSV) kann eine Herausforderung sein. Mit GroupDocs.Conversion für .NETkönnen Sie Ihre VST-Dateien problemlos in CSV-Formate umwandeln, wodurch die Kompatibilität verbessert und die Datenverwaltung optimiert wird.

Dieses Tutorial führt Sie durch die Einrichtung von GroupDocs.Conversion für .NET, um diese Konvertierung effizient durchzuführen. Am Ende dieses Leitfadens verfügen Sie über ein fundiertes Verständnis dafür, wie Sie diese leistungsstarke Bibliothek in Ihren Projekten nutzen können.

Was Sie lernen werden:

  • Einrichten von GroupDocs.Conversion für .NET
  • Schrittweise Konvertierung von VST-Dateien in CSV
  • Wichtige Konfigurationsoptionen und Tipps zur Fehlerbehebung
  • Praktische Anwendungen des Konvertierungsprozesses

Lassen Sie uns die erforderlichen Voraussetzungen untersuchen, bevor wir beginnen.

Voraussetzungen

Stellen Sie vor dem Start sicher, dass Sie über Folgendes verfügen:

Erforderliche Bibliotheken und Abhängigkeiten:

  • GroupDocs.Conversion für .NET: Diese Bibliothek bietet wichtige Tools zum Durchführen von Dateikonvertierungen.

Anforderungen für die Umgebungseinrichtung:

  • Eine .NET-Entwicklungsumgebung (z. B. Visual Studio).
  • Zugriff auf ein System, auf dem Sie NuGet-Pakete installieren können.

Erforderliche Kenntnisse:

  • Grundlegende Kenntnisse der C#-Programmierung und der Konzepte des .NET-Frameworks.
  • Vertrautheit mit der Verwendung von Befehlszeilenschnittstellen oder Terminals zur Paketinstallation.

Einrichten von GroupDocs.Conversion für .NET

Richten Sie zunächst GroupDocs.Conversion auf Ihrem System ein. So funktioniert es mit verschiedenen Paketmanagern:

NuGet-Paket-Manager-Konsole

Install-Package GroupDocs.Conversion -Version 25.3.0

.NET-CLI

dotnet add package GroupDocs.Conversion --version 25.3.0

Schritte zum Lizenzerwerb

  1. Kostenlose Testversion: Beginnen Sie mit einer kostenlosen Testversion, um die Funktionen von GroupDocs.Conversion zu testen.
  2. Temporäre Lizenz: Fordern Sie eine temporäre Lizenz für erweiterte Tests an von Gruppendokumente.
  3. Kaufen: Wenn dieses Tool Ihren langfristigen Anforderungen entspricht, erwerben Sie eine Lizenz für die weitere Verwendung.

Grundlegende Initialisierung und Einrichtung

Initialisieren Sie GroupDocs.Conversion in Ihrem C#-Projekt wie folgt:

using System;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;

// Initialisieren Sie das Converter-Objekt mit dem Pfad der Quelldatei
using (var converter = new Converter("path/to/your/sample.vst"))
{
    // Die Konvertierungslogik wird hier eingefügt
}

Implementierungshandbuch

Dieser Abschnitt führt Sie durch die Konvertierung einer VST-Datei in CSV mit GroupDocs.Conversion.

Laden der VST-Quelldatei

Überblick: Laden Sie Ihre Visio Drawing Template (VST)-Quelldatei zur Konvertierung in das CSV-Format.

Schritt 1: Ausgabeverzeichnis und Dateipfad festlegen

string outputFolder = @"YOUR_OUTPUT_DIRECTORY";
string outputFile = System.IO.Path.Combine(outputFolder, "vst-converted-to.csv");

Legen Sie fest, wo die konvertierte CSV-Datei gespeichert werden soll. Ersetzen Sie "YOUR_OUTPUT_DIRECTORY" mit Ihrem gewünschten Pfad.

Schritt 2: Laden Sie die VST-Datei

using (var converter = new GroupDocs.Conversion.Converter(@"path/to/your/sample.vst"))
{
    // Konvertierungscode folgt
}

Initialisieren Sie ein Converter Objekt, das auf Ihre VST-Quelldatei verweist. Geben Sie den richtigen Pfad an.

Definieren von Konvertierungsoptionen

Überblick: Geben Sie Konvertierungsoptionen für das CSV-Format an.

Schritt 3: CSV-Konvertierungsoptionen festlegen

var options = new SpreadsheetConvertOptions { Format = GroupDocs.Conversion.FileTypes.SpreadsheetFileType.Csv };

Der SpreadsheetConvertOptions Mit der Klasse können Sie Einstellungen definieren, die speziell für Tabellenkalkulationskonvertierungen gelten, z. B. die Angabe des Zielformats (in diesem Fall CSV).

Durchführen der Konvertierung

Überblick: Führen Sie den Konvertierungsprozess aus und speichern Sie die resultierende CSV-Datei.

Schritt 4: Konvertieren und Speichern der Ausgabedatei

csvFile, options);

Der Convert Die Methode übernimmt die Konvertierung Ihrer VST-Datei in CSV unter Verwendung der angegebenen Optionen und speichert sie im angegebenen Pfad.

Tipps zur Fehlerbehebung

  • Probleme mit dem Dateipfad: Überprüfen Sie, ob alle Pfade korrekt und zugänglich sind.
  • Berechtigungsfehler: Führen Sie Ihre Anwendung mit den entsprechenden Berechtigungen für den Verzeichniszugriff aus.

Praktische Anwendungen

Das Konvertieren von VST-Dateien in CSV hat mehrere praktische Anwendungen:

  1. Datenanalyse: Exportieren Sie Visio-Diagramme in ein datenfreundliches Format zur Analyse in Tabellenkalkulationssoftware wie Excel.
  2. Integration mit Datenbanken: Verwenden Sie CSV als Zwischenschritt zum Auffüllen von Datenbanken aus komplexen Visio-Vorlagen.
  3. Intersystem-Datenübertragung: Erleichtert den Datenaustausch zwischen Systemen, die CSV-, aber nicht VST-Formate unterstützen.

Durch die Integration von GroupDocs.Conversion mit anderen .NET-Frameworks können viele dieser Prozesse optimiert und die Anwendungsvielseitigkeit und -effizienz verbessert werden.

Überlegungen zur Leistung

Bei Dateikonvertierungen ist die Optimierung der Leistung entscheidend:

  • Speicherverwaltung: Entsorgen Sie Objekte ordnungsgemäß, um den Speicher effizient zu nutzen.
  • Stapelverarbeitung: Verarbeiten Sie Dateien stapelweise, um bei umfangreichen Konvertierungen eine bessere Ressourcenauslastung zu erzielen.

Durch Befolgen der Best Practices für die .NET-Speicherverwaltung können Sie die Effizienz und Stabilität Ihrer Anwendung mithilfe von GroupDocs.Conversion verbessern.

Abschluss

In diesem Tutorial haben wir die Konvertierung von VST-Dateien in das CSV-Format mit GroupDocs.Conversion für .NET behandelt. Wir haben die Einrichtung der Bibliothek und die Implementierung der Konvertierungslogik erläutert und praktische Anwendungen sowie Leistungsaspekte besprochen.

Um Ihre Fähigkeiten zu erweitern, experimentieren Sie mit verschiedenen von GroupDocs.Conversion unterstützten Dateiformaten oder integrieren Sie es in komplexere Arbeitsabläufe innerhalb Ihrer Projekte.

Nächste Schritte: Entdecken Sie zusätzliche Funktionen von GroupDocs.Conversion, um die Nutzung in Ihren .NET-Lösungen zu erweitern. Wenden Sie sich an den Support unter GroupDocs Forum wenn Sie auf Herausforderungen stoßen.

FAQ-Bereich

  1. Was ist der primäre Anwendungsfall für die Konvertierung von VST in CSV? Die Konvertierung von VST-Dateien in CSV erleichtert die Datenanalyse und Integration in Tabellenkalkulationsanwendungen.
  2. Kann ich mit GroupDocs.Conversion andere Dateiformate konvertieren? Ja, GroupDocs.Conversion unterstützt eine breite Palette von Dokumentformaten, die über VST und CSV hinausgehen.
  3. Wie gehe ich bei der Konvertierung mit großen Dateien um? Optimieren Sie die Speichernutzung Ihres Systems und verarbeiten Sie Dateien stapelweise, um große Dateien effizient zu handhaben.
  4. Was passiert, wenn die CSV-Ausgabedatei nicht wie erwartet formatiert ist? Stellen Sie sicher, dass Ihre Konvertierungsoptionen für die CSV-Formatspezifikationen richtig konfiguriert sind.
  5. Wo finde ich weitere Dokumentation zu GroupDocs.Conversion? Eine umfassende Dokumentation finden Sie unter GroupDocs-Dokumentation.